DeFi Coins: Mixed Outcomes

The DeFi sector within the Solana ecosystem showcased a varied range of results. Leading the gains was RAY, which saw an 85.7% increase, rising from $1.19 to $2.21. Close competitors included JUP and JTO, with significant gains of 81.8% and 81.13%, respectively. However, not all DeFi altcoins performed well. CLOUD faced a decline of 27.58%, and ORCA plummeted by 54.6%, from $5.62 to $2.55. The most dramatic loss was recorded by W, which experienced a steep 73.6% drop, moving from $0.91 to $0.24.

Memecoins: Astounding Gains

Memecoins captured significant attention due to their dramatic price increases. RETARDIO experienced an extraordinary gain of 31,100%, soaring from $0.0002 to $0.087. POPCAT and CATDOG also reported substantial increases of 9,334% and 6,025%, respectively. Even lower-tier coins such as MEW and WEN managed to procure gains, marking increases of 326.6% and 130.7%, respectively. The memecoin category highlighted the volatile yet potentially lucrative nature of such investments.

AI x DePIN: Growth Amid Challenges

The AI x DePIN sector witnessed notable performance from NOS, which increased by 270%, going from $0.54 to $2. Positive returns were also noted for RENDER and HONEY, with gains of 32.55% and 27.11%, respectively. Nonetheless, there were significant declines in this category. HNT faced a decrease of 25.62%, and IO saw a reduction of 31.2%. SHDW was the most affected, falling by 68.9% from $1.45 to $0.45.

Others: A Diverse Landscape

The “Others” category revealed a mixed scenario among various altcoins. PRCL emerged as a top performer with a 120% increase, rising from $0.1 to $0.22. On the contrary, coins such as CROWN and ZEUS experienced declines of 23.2% and 30%, respectively. The most significant losses were documented by TNSR and NEON, which saw drops of 65.4% and 76.6%. ATLAS had the worst performance, plummeting by 80%, from $0.005 to $0.001.
